Hi there, or you could just change over to Cortef (hydrocortisone) instead of dex. Cortef does not pass the placenta.

 Are you taking Dex for locah?

If you take a low enough dose of Cortef it should not supress your immune system. Most people however require a slightly higher dose during pregnancy anyway. I myself weaned off of .75mg of Dex with my son and I don't really remember anything particular happening but I was extremely emotional (CRAZY) during my pregnancy with him. I had been on Dex for a little over a year I think.

 Now after I was on Dex for many more years I suffered from fatigue anytime my dose was altered and I had to wean down. I also became very weepy and emotional. I was not pregnant.
